Subject: Re: stuck seat belt on a 1995 Saab 900SE turbo convertible


Dexter J wrote: > I suggest replacement though (new or used) as I've yet to see a seat belt > taken apart and and put together again so as to tighten up properly after > the fact.. Maybe my bad luck - but that's the facts so far here.. I totally agree with Dexter - get a replacement. In the UK, there are many breakers who keep things like seatbelts 'on the shelf', which makes life easier. Make sure the replacement belt is totally undamaged. Pull it out and examine it carefully. Check that it locks ok when pulled fast. -- Grunff
